P&G appoints new Managing Director for Nigeria

The Management and Board of Procter and Gamble (P&G) has announced the appointment of Adil Farhat as its new Managing Director for the company’s Nigerian operation.

Following the retirement of George Nassar, Farhat’s appointment has been effective from July 2018.

Farhat joined P&G in 2001 and for the last 17 years, he has served in various capacities at P&G across Europe, Middle East and Pakistan subsidiaries.

Prior to his appointment as MD for Nigeria, Farhat was the Country Sales Director for P&G Nigeria. The newly-appointed MD has over the years served in various capacities of the company, and has since proven himself to be an accomplished and innovative leader, with a track record of successfully delivering top and bottom-line performance.

Commenting on the appointment of Adil Farhat, the Vice President Sub-Saharan Africa, Faisal Sabzwari said,

“I would like to congratulate Farhat on his appointment. Adil brings fresh ideas and an innovative approach that will enhance and help revamp our P&G Nigeria operations sustainably. We’re here for the long haul and his appointment reaffirms P&G’s commitment to our Nigeria operations.”

After his appointment, Farhat said he is honoured by the opportunity to lead P&G Nigeria. For him, he said it is both exciting and challenging.

“There is tremendous potential for P&G in Nigeria and together with our amazing team of P&G talent and our world class brands, I am confident that we will continue to build a fantastic business”, he added.

Procter & Gamble Company (P&G) is an American multi-national consumer goods corporation headquartered in Cincinnati, Ohio, founded in 1837 by British American William Procter and Irish American James Gamble. It primarily specialises in a wide range of cleaning agents and personal care and hygienics products.

The Nigeria subsidiary of the company produces a wide range of personal care products. The products include Pampers, Ariel, Fairy, Always, Oral-B, Gillette, and Safeguard.
